November 19, 2009 <br />Page 4 <br />11. DEPARTMENT REPORTS <br />A. Parks Division Report <br />Hare said that earlier in evening he met with members of a Dos Vientos Homeowners <br />Association, who expressed strong support for the Dos Vientos Playfield. Many are <br />expected to attend the upcoming Planning Commission meeting to express their <br />support. He said that the ribbon cutting ceremony at Northwood Neighborhood Park <br />is scheduled for November 21 and invited everyone to attend. Development of <br />construction documents for the western portion of Oakbrook Neighborhood Park will <br />begin shortly, and it is expected that the project will be put to bid in spring 2010. <br />B. Recreation Division Report <br />Wiley referenced documentation, and highlighted recreation events and activities, <br />including special holiday events. He stated that the Young Artists Ensemble and <br />Teen Center received equal donations ($2,500 each) from Bruce Stanton from the <br />proceeds of the "Reign of Terror' Haunted House, which took place at the Janss <br />Marketplace. The Silver Starlight Ball will be held Sunday, December 6 at the Clarion <br />Palm Garden Hotel. <br />C. Management Services Division Report <br />Lewanda stated that the District audit is underway and going well. The State of <br />California is currently conducting an audit of Mountains Recreation and Conservation <br />Authority (MRCA), a grantee of the Santa Monica Mountains Conservancy (SMMC), <br />which will continue for approximately one month. The California Highway Patrol <br />conducted an evaluation of the District's fleet and drug testing program and declared <br />the program satisfactory. A collaborative effort is resulting in progress being made on <br />the District website redesign, and New World Systems is working with staff to convert <br />the accounting system. <br />D. General Manager's Report <br />Friedl highlighted Employee Appreciation Day, and thanked all those who supported <br />the effort, including Board members who attended. He mentioned that District and <br />City of Thousand Oaks staff are working together to move the Rancho Potrero <br />Specific Plan forward. <br />
